In 2017, LeBron appeared on the “Road Trippin” podcast to talk about his relationship with Savannah and the way he contributed to his success. He also talked about the fact that he sort of lost track of all the things that were important on his road to the top.

“I’m addicted to the process,” LeBron said on the podcast. “It’s so funny, I just told my wife the other day, I apologized to her. She was like, ‘What are you apologizing for?’ 

“I said, ‘Because the journey that I’m on to want to be the greatest to ever play this game or to the point where no one ever forgets what I accomplished, I’ve at times lost the fact of how important you are to this whole thing.’

He told Savannah,”I want you to understand that along this journey, while I’m playing this game there will be times that I lose the fact of how important you and my three kids are.”
